Understanding the Anatomy of a Drain Without Disposal
To effectively combat a clog, it is essential to understand the specific vulnerabilities of a sink without a disposal. In standard setups, waste travels directly from the basin into a P-trap—a curved pipe designed to hold a small amount of water as a barrier against sewer gases. Unlike disposals, which create a pathway through grinding, solid particles in a non-disposal sink accumulate rapidly in this trap and the drain arm. The absence of mechanical breakdown means that hair, food particles, and grease solidify faster, creating stubborn blockages that require physical intervention rather than mechanical solutions.
Phase One: Preparation and Safety
Before introducing any chemicals or tools into the system, preparation is critical. Safety is paramount, as many cleaning agents are potent and can cause severe burns if mishandled. Always ensure the area is well-ventilated by opening a window and turning on a bathroom exhaust fan or kitchen hood. Additionally, wear rubber gloves to protect your hands from bacteria and harsh substances. If you are using a plunger, ensure the sink is plugged or the second basin is blocked to create the necessary suction pressure for dislodging the clog.

Phase Two: Mechanical Removal Techniques
When facing a blockage, mechanical force is often the most immediate solution. For standing water, begin by using a plunger. Fill the basin with enough water to cover the cup of the plunger, ensuring an airtight seal, and perform rapid, sharp pumps for 20 to 30 seconds. If the water begins to drain, repeat the process to flush the debris through the P-trap. For persistent clogs located deeper in the pipe, a sink auger is the next line of defense. Insert the cable slowly into the drain, cranking the handle until you feel resistance. Rotate the handle to puncture or hook the clog, then carefully retract the wire to remove the debris.
Phase Three: Natural and Chemical Solutions
For organic buildup or minor obstructions, natural enzymatic cleaners or homemade solutions can be highly effective without the risk of damaging pipes. A popular method involves pouring one cup of baking soda directly into the drain, followed by two cups of boiling water. Wait five minutes, then add one cup of white vinegar. The resulting chemical reaction creates a fizzing action that helps to break down grease and grime. Cover the drain with a plug or cloth during this process to contain the reaction, allowing the mixture to sit for at least 15 minutes before flushing with hot water again.
Phase Four: The P-Trap Intervention
If the above methods fail, the blockage is likely resting in the P-trap itself. This is a common location for hair and food particles to settle. Place a bucket or large bowl beneath the curved pipe to catch the water. Using a wrench, loosen the slip nuts connecting the P-trap to the drain arm and tailpiece. Carefully remove the trap and manually extract any debris trapped inside. Inspect the pipes for cracks or damage before reassembling the unit, ensuring the washers are seated correctly to prevent future leaks.

Phase Five: Maintenance and Prevention
Once the drain is cleared, the focus shifts to preventing future issues. Unlike disposals, which grind waste, sink drains require strict awareness of what enters the pipe. Avoid rinsing vegetable peels, coffee grounds, or fibrous foods like celery directly into the basin, as these materials do not break down easily and are the primary culprits of clogs. Running hot water for 15 seconds after washing dishes helps to flush away residual oils, while weekly treatments of baking soda and vinegar keep the pipes clean and odor-free.
When to Call a Professional
Persistent drainage issues may indicate a more serious problem beyond a simple clog, such as a collapsed pipe, a root intrusion in the main line, or a improperly installed vent stack. If you have exhausted the mechanical and chemical methods outlined above and the water remains stagnant, or if you notice a persistent foul odor emanating from the pipes, it is time to contact a licensed plumber. Professional drain technicians utilize industrial-grade camera systems to inspect the interior of the pipes, accurately diagnosing the issue and providing a lasting solution that DIY methods cannot achieve.
